Best time to go to Makapala

Visitor numbers in Makapala is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Makapala can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Makapala fal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Makapala falls in February,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January55.0°F (12.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
February54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
March54.5°F (12.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
April55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
June59.0°F (15.0°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ageAverage
July60.4°F (15.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
August60.8°F (16.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September60.3°F (15.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
October59.9°F (15.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
November56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High

What's the weather like in Makapala?

The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 60°F, while the coldest months are February and January with an average of 55°F. Average annual precipitation for Makapala is 44 inches.
